Two Brothers explores the parallel lives of Jack and Bobby Charlton, two footballing legends whose contrasting personalities shaped English football throughout the late twentieth century. This meticulously researched biography examines how these brothers—one charismatic and outspoken, the other reserved and introspective—embodied the sport's fundamental tensions: flair versus discipline, individuality versus teamwork, and working-class grit versus middle-class refinement. Drawing on extensive interviews and archival material, the narrative traces their divergent paths from their coalfield origins through their greatest triumphs, revealing how their estrangement in later life reflected deeper philosophical divides within the game itself. Essential reading for anyone seeking to understand modern English football's cultural and tactical evolution.
